I renounce the benefits of the legal exceptions: 1. non numeratae pecuniae (defence used by a debtor that the money has not been paid to him); 2. non causa debiti (defence used by a debtor that there is no reason for the obligation); 3. error calculi (defence which can be taken by a debtor relating to errors of calculation), division and revision of accounts. l acknowledge that I am fully aware of the meaning and effect of such renunciations.
